The Global Compact Network South Africa (GCNSA) is the local chapter of the United Nations Global Compact, dedicated to promoting sustainable and responsible business practices in South Africa. They support companies in aligning their strategies and operations with ten universally accepted principles in human rights, labor, environment, and anti-corruption. Through collaborative initiatives and capacity-building programs, GCNSA aims to foster a more inclusive and sustainable economy.

The Global Compact Network South Africa (GCNSA) is an independent Network of the UN Global Compact, working collectively with companies in South Africa to advance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) and the Ten Principles of the UN Global Compact. The Ten Principles, an ESG Framework are broadly in the areas of Human Rights, Labour, Environmental Protection and Anti-Corruption. The UN Global Compact is the world’s largest corporate sustainability platform, working with companies to scale and accelerate their collective impact through the SDGs and the Ten Principles.
